clutch fan overheating

ive got an 83 trans am 305 4bbl with a clutch fan starts out fine but after about 10 or 20 mins of driving its hit around 240* 250* then after its been there for a min or 2 it slowly falls to 220*230* and stays there till i turn it off the water pumps been replaced the thermostats still stock the air dam is still there and where its supposed to be mostly any help to make i run under 200* would be great thanks steven

If it's happening while the car is moving then it's not the fan's fault. Are you sure your temperature gauge is correct? have you tried another thermostat?
